Diane Abbott stands to catch Speaker's attention 46 times

Veteran MP Diane Abbott stood up to catch the Speaker's eye 46 times during a PMQs dominated by a debate about racist comments.

Alleged comments by a Tory donor that Ms Abbott made him "want to hate all black women" dominated the session on Wednesday.

Despite standing many times to ask a question of the prime minister, she was not selected to do so.

A spokesperson for the Speaker said he "ran out of time" to call Ms Abbott.
